      No, Starbase lived in Baltimore.

      My Office is on the border of Camden and Pennsauken, NJ. Camden is a wierd city. They are getting ready to level the Kramer Hill section and build a gated community with a golf course and 200 to 300k homes!

      The Victor (old RCA building) is a luxary apartment complex in the University district. There are some nice area's in Camden. The Waterfront, Medical District, Downtown and the University district are safe and clean.

      It's North Camden, South Camden, Fairview, and those neighborhoods that suck. Camden's last mayor Milton Milan is in jail for 25yrs+ for dealing drugs.

      Camden has a lot of potential and an incoming state investment of $175 million!
